Tree Removal Cost in Wyoming: What to Expect
Wyoming (WY) is in the Mountain West region. Home improvement costs here are approximately 8% below the national average due to local labor rates, material availability, and regional demand.
Low population and harsh weather.
Average tree removal rates in Wyoming
| Type | Wyoming | National Avg |
|---|---|---|
| Small (under 30 ft) | $276 – $828 | $300 – $900 |
| Medium (30-60 ft) | $644 – $1,840 | $700 – $2,000 |
| Large (60-80 ft) | $1,380 – $3,220 | $1,500 – $3,500 |
| Very Large (80+ ft) | $2,300 – $5,520 | $2,500 – $6,000 |
